National Breastfeeding Conference & Convening
The USBC National Breastfeeding Conference & Convening brings together breastfeeding-focused representatives from across the country: coalition leaders from every U.S. state and territory; representatives from relevant government departments; national non-profits, non-governmental organizations including consumer (parents) groups; and health professional associations. This singular gathering assists with development of the leadership capacity to more effectively protect, promote, and support breastfeeding at the national, state, and local/community levels. Past Conference Archives
The 2020 National Breastfeeding Conference & Convening in-person gathering was cancelled due to the global pandemic. USBC released a collection of on-demand sessions curated from those submitted for the in-person event called "NBCC Reimagined."
The Ninth National Breastfeeding Conference & Convening was held in Bethesda, Maryland, June 14-15, 2019.
The Eighth National Breastfeeding Coalitions Convening was held in Atlanta, Georgia, August 4-5, 2018.
The Seventh National Breastfeeding Coalitions Convening was held in Arlington, Virginia, August 4-6, 2017.
The Sixth National Breastfeeding Coalitions Conference was held in Arlington, Virginia, August 5-7, 2016.
The Fifth National Breastfeeding Coalitions Conference was held in Arlington, Virginia, August 2-4, 2014.
The Fourth National Conference of State/Territorial/Tribal Breastfeeding Coalitions was held in Arlington, Virginia, August 4-6, 2012.
The Third National Conference of State/Territory/Tribal Breastfeeding Coalitions was held in Arlington, Virginia, January 23-25, 2010.
The Second National Conference of State/Territory Breastfeeding Coalitions was held in Arlington, Virginia, January 26-28, 2008.
The First National Conference of State Breastfeeding Coalitions was held in Alexandria, Virginia, January 21-23, 2006.
